What Is a Regular Browser?<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">A <strong>regular browser<\/strong> (such as Chrome, Firefox, Safari, or Edge) is designed for general web browsing. It stores data like <strong>cookies, browsing history, and autofill information<\/strong> to enhance user experience.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">However, regular browsers also expose a lot of <strong>fingerprint data<\/strong>, such as: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">(1) IP address<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">(2) Device information (OS, screen resolution, fonts, etc.)<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">(3) Browser plugins and WebRTC settings<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">(4) Cookies and tracking data<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Websites use this information to <strong>track users, detect multiple accounts, and prevent fraud<\/strong>. If you manage multiple accounts or need anonymity, a regular browser won\u2019t protect you.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><br><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>2. What Is an Antidetect Browser?<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">An <strong>Antidetect Browser<\/strong> is a special type of browser that allows users to <strong>create multiple unique browsing environments<\/strong>. Each browsing profile has its own: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">(1) Fingerprint settings (OS, Canvas, WebRTC, timezone, etc.)<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">(2) Separate cookies and cache<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">(3) Independent proxy settings<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">This makes each profile appear like a <strong>separate, real user<\/strong> on different devices, preventing platforms from linking your accounts together.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>Key Use Cases of Antidetect Browsers:<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; <strong>E-commerce sellers<\/strong> managing multiple accounts (Amazon, eBay, etc.)<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; <strong>Affiliate marketers<\/strong> running different ad accounts<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; <strong>Social media managers<\/strong> handling multiple client profiles<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">&#8211; <strong>Crypto traders<\/strong> using multiple exchange accounts<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><br><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>3.
